South Carolina governor declares state of emergency as raging wildfires prompt mass evacuations

Quote:
A mass of wildfires burning across South Carolina prompted Gov. Henry McMaster to declare a state of emergency Sunday, as firefighters battled a series of blazes that have already consumed approximately 1,200 acres and impacted another 3,000.

Video circulating on social media showed an orange sky as one blaze burned in the neighborhood of Carolina Forest in the Myrtle Beach area. Another video showed smoke and debris in the air as a fire burned in a backyard in nearby Red Hill.

McMaster said more than 175 wildfires are currently burning across the state, affecting around 4,200 acres in areas including Horry, Spartanburg, Union, Oconee and Pickens counties.

“This State of Emergency ensures that our first responders, who are working tirelessly and risking their lives to protect our communities from these wildfires, have the resources they need,” McMaster said in a statement. “Dangerous wildfire conditions require that a statewide burning ban remain in effect until further notice. Those who violate this ban will be subject to criminal prosecution

Homes within eight neighborhoods in Horry County have been evacuated. According to Red Cross of South Carolina, there are approximately 135 residents taking shelter in the nearby County recreation center.

Evacuations were issued for a few neighborhoods in the Myrtle Beach area, including Spring Lake, Waterford and Avalon, which will remain in place due to fire and weather conditions.

The commission is advising residents to act swiftly if told to evacuate.

“Folks traveling in the Carolina Forest area are asked to use caution as smoke may reduce visibility, particularly after dark,” the commission said.

A statewide burning ban was issued Saturday, effective immediately.

“A State Forester’s Burning Ban prohibits all outdoor burning, including yard debris burning, prescribed burning and campfires in all unincorporated areas of the state,” the South Carolina Forestry Commission said on X.
